- 博客(7)
- 收藏
- 关注
转载 微信小程序自定义组件
前言之前做小程序开发的时候,对于开发来说比较头疼的莫过于自定义组件了,当时官方对这方面的文档也只是寥寥几句,一笔带过而已,所以写起来真的是非常非常痛苦!!好在微信小程序的库从 1.6.3 开始,官方对于自定义组件这一块有了比较大的变动,首先比较明显的感觉就是文档比以前全多了,有木有!(小程序文档),现在小程序支持简洁的组件化编程,可以将页面内的功能模块抽象成自定义组件,以便在不同的页面中复...
2019-04-28 16:49:47 144
转载 nodejs高并发大流量的设计实现,控制并发的三种方法
nodejs高并发大流量的设计实现,控制并发的三种方法eventproxy、async.mapLimit、async.queue控制并发Node.js是建立在Google V8 JavaScript引擎之上的网络服务器框架,允许开发者能够用客户端使用的语言JavaScript在服务器端编码。----------------node.js优缺点:优点: 高并发,io密集型处理, 可以作为单...
2019-04-28 16:06:27 9565 2
转载 network 工作详解
了解资源耗时了解通过网络收集资源的阶段至关重要。这是解决加载问题的基础。TL;DR 了解资源耗时的阶段。 了解每个阶段向 Resource Timing API 提供的内容。 了解时间线图表中不同的性能问题指示器,例如一系列透明栏或者大片的绿块。 所有网络请求都被视为资源。通过网络对它们进行检索时,资源具有不同生命周期,以资源耗时表示。Network 面板使用...
2019-04-28 14:23:43 1593
转载 PM2使用方法
使用它要先安装它,用root账号和全局模式安装一下:npm install -g pm2pm2 -v 找不到 whereis node 找到node下的bin 里面有PM2的话sudo ln -s /usr/local/node/node-v9.3.0-linux-x64/bin/pm2 /usr/local/bin/ 软链接到全局用它来启动程序(在当前目录下可以直接启动,p...
2019-04-18 19:50:08 2144
原创 sequelize 联表查询
//用户表const sequelize = require('sequelize');const db = require('../db');// 定义一个 user modelconst { STRING} = sequelize;//0是普通会员 1是管理员const User = db.define('user', { user_name: { type: ...
2019-04-17 20:12:57 8482 2
原创 node异常捕获与处理
deleteIngs(imgs).then(sucss => { res.send({ code: 200, data: { code: 401, data: '添加失败' }})}, e => { res.end({ e })})})为了防止线程死在app.js添加中间件 任何接口出现的异常都会走下面//...
2019-04-16 23:03:37 831
转载 nodejs多图上传 有接受单图,多图,base64的例子
先下载multeryarn add multer 单图加上多图上传引入了multer之后,就直接在req上挂载了1个file对象,这里注意区别,服务器接受单图,对象在req.file里面,接受多图就在req.files里面,还有下面的方法,upload.array()方法file是前端传递的key,后面的参数是一次最多接受多少张图片,如果只接受单图请upload.fields(...
2019-04-15 18:41:30 346
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人